Cookies used on our sites is possible in terms of their durability divided into two basic types. Short called. "Session cookies" that are only temporary and remain stored in your browser only until such time as you close your browser, and so long. "Persistent cookies" that remain stored on your device much longer, or until you delete them manually (time of leaving cookies on your device depends on the setting of the cookie and the settings of your browser).

The functions that each cookie filled, can be divided into:

conversion that allow us to analyze the performance of different sales channels.

tracking (tracking), which in combination with conversion to help analyze the performance of different sales channels.

remarketing we use to personalize content and ads on its administrative targeting.

analysis that help us increase user convenience of our Web site by understanding how users use it.

essential, which are important for basic functionality of the Web.

The use of cookies can be set by your internet browser. Most browsers automatically accept cookies already in the initial setup. Cookies may be using your Web browser to refuse or set using only some cookies.
